China Shanghai Shanghai Huawei cloud
Websites on 121.36.219.220
- Domain names that have been bound:
- 2020-09-08-----2023-03-01hk1.kelu.org
- 2021-04-20-----2023-02-02yukari.kelu.org
- 2023-02-01-----2023-02-01tw1.kelu.org
- 2020-11-17-----2023-01-30jp1.kelu.org
- 2020-08-31-----2023-01-28jp.kelu.org
- 2020-12-28-----2022-02-28kelu.org
- 2021-08-15-----2021-08-15jp.yuyuko.kelu.org
- 2020-12-16-----2021-04-09blog.kelu.org
- website server lookup history
- www.eggri.com
- wwwaippt.com
- 5678998.com
- www.youtube.com
- support.reolink.com
- 888777x.com
- 166y.net
- tuoyifu7.top
- www.xxav2033.com
- boyxzeed.net
- www.60c7a.com
- 711bet.com
- webdekchai.com
- aiyuav.com
- www.proumb.com
- www.17c553.com
- ios.pipigou984.top
- www.iwara.com
- xia.mrpyx.com
- ww99.ymlhh.com
- hosting ip address lookup history
- 115.60.113.98
- 45.205.2.162
- 163.171.210.190
- 119.8.60.185
- 150.138.249.206
- 103.24.80.110
- 104.26.12.151
- 154.218.29.48
- 23.225.33.82
- 124.221.119.120
- 116.204.157.145
- 154.85.193.99
- 50.117.127.76
- 3.226.77.85
- 154.12.87.226
- 23.225.2.54
- 104.21.48.194
- 156.251.50.171
- 103.68.193.98
- 103.38.23.20